When *Twin Peaks* first aired in 1990, it became an unexpected hit, a full decade before the widely recognized Golden Age of Television began. The show's unique blend of eccentricity, entertainment, intellectual stimulation, and horror set it apart, making it a masterpiece that remains strikingly odd even in today's diverse media landscape. Now, fans can dive even deeper into the world of *Twin Peaks* with the newly released 21-disc Blu-ray collection titled *Twin Peaks: From Z to A*. This comprehensive set, which includes over 20 hours of special features, is scheduled for release on February 3 and is available for preorder (see it at Amazon).

When I say *Twin Peaks: From Z to A* has everything, I truly mean it. This set encompasses the first two seasons that aired in 1990 and 1991, David Lynch’s 1992 prequel movie *Fire Walk With Me*, and the third season, the 18-part *Twin Peaks: The Return*, which premiered on Showtime in 2017. If you're searching for a single collection that encapsulates the entire *Twin Peaks* saga, this is undoubtedly it.

This set was initially released in 2020 as a limited-edition collection that included additional collectible items, but it quickly sold out. It's great to see a more accessible bundle that brings all things *Twin Peaks* into one release.
